HAVEN
Firstlight
161words
Firstlight tilted her towards pale dawn sky and a laugh rippled out of her throat. No nightmares no matter how unsettling they may be could spoil this for her. As her feet traced a path through the silver dew on the grass, her heart became a throbbing stone, a beating ruby inside her chest that pulsed fire throughout every muscle. The sun, a pale disk, was still just a sliver on the horizon and the sky faded from pale lavender to deeper amythest and in the darker recesses the last stars still gleamed.
Firstlight paused as she reached the summit of a low ridge and sank to her chest, gasping for air between breathless laughter. Oh it might have been lonely so far off from the rest of the Haven and chilly so early in the morning, but honestly? Firstlight didn't mind. She enjoyed it actually. Just a few minutes of solitude and stillness and she was like a new cat.

WAR
Festival- Main Prompt 3
539 words

"Well at least in the grass hutch he's not underfoot. I mean not that I believe that he is who he says he is, but if I accidentally killed Frith's emmisary by stepping on him, I might as well go offer myself up to Pacrack."
Evenswift was talking, ranting really, and Captain Teesa was ignoring her as best she could, it wasn't hard, the captain of the Owsla was both exhausted and well practiced in the fine art of ignoring the rabbits she didn't like.
They exited the warren's tunnels through the main entrance and came ambling out onto the 'front lawn' and for a moment didn't notice the scene gathering at the far end of the grassy stretch. Mostly because Evenswift was still absorbed in her rant about the chipmunk and Captain Teesa had her nose pointed towards the ground, not bothering to use her energy to watch where she was going. Nonetheless there was no ignoring Ratser's loud exclamation of "I knew it!" and they both looked towards where several Long River rabbits had gathered around a strange white rabbit.
"Who's that?" Evenswift wondered as Captain Teesa started towards the group at a quick trot.
"Rah?" Teesa called as she came closer, a question in her voice.
Orionrah startled and looked up from staring intently at his front paws "Oh thank Frith, Teesa."
"Who is this?" She asked, tossing her head towards the stranger.
Before Orionrah could answer her, the newcomer took it on himself to answer "I've been sent by Frith to bring the warmth back to this land. I was only hoping to stay for a day or so, I don't want to be any trouble."
At that, he sent an anxious sidelong glance at Ratser who was grinning like he'd contracted foaming mouth disease.
"I knew Frith wouldn't send us a striped rodent as his emissary! I just knew he wouldn't!"
"A striped rodent?" the white rabbit looked at him with concern.
"No, why would he lie about Frith sending him?" Tufts broken in, his ears tucked down and his eyes wide and watery "And all the stuff he did! How could he those things without Frith's help?"
"I don't know and I sure as the Black Rabbit of Inle don't care."
"But-!"
"Everyone quiet down," Oriorah, snapped, his voice forceful, but not raised and immediately every eye was on him "Frith's Emissary or not, this stranger is welcome to share our silflay and warren for a few days."
"But Orionrah, what if the Frith's Emissary- the other Frith's Emissary is upset? And what if he's the real one and this one isn't and we get in trouble?" Tufts asked.
Orionrah shook his head "I doubt that will happen Tufts. And if it does, then, I'll handle it."
"Captain Teesa," the Rah turned "Would you mind escorting our guest to one of the spare hollows? I'm sure he would appreciate a rest."
"Yes sir," Captain Teesa replied, straightening her shoulders and ears in an attempt to appear at least slightly professional. Though, truth be told, she would've much rather escorted herself down to one of the hollows in the warren. The Coming of the Sun never was this complicated back at the old warren.

WAR
Festival- Main prompt 4
500 words


"This is a joke, please tell me this is a joke," Orionrah looked down the divided room as if looking for reassurance that it was indeed a joke. No one confirmed that this was a joke. Maybe Frith was playing it, maybe Orionrah shouldn't have eaten those mushrooms Ratser said were bad and this was just one really bad dream. At this point he wasn't even sure if it was his dream anymore, if it was indeed a dream.
Maybe if he'd go to sleep it would all go away.
"Rah," Evenswift waved her paw in front of his face "Rah to Long River Warren. Rah, you still in there dearie?"
He snapped back to attention and shoved the cheeky healer away.
"Alright, so can we please come to a decision on this?" He asked.
The lop-eared rabbit and the chipmunk had been set at the front of the room, while the warren was at the back. He didn't want to see them divided. Didn't want to watch them take sides. That would only make things that much more tense.
"Yeah," the chipmunk said, bristling, "I'm Frith's emissary. You know Frith isn't just for rabbits!"
"That's ridiculous!" the lop-eared rabbit retorted and the two descended into bickering once more.
"Alright!" Orionrah barked after a waiting a moment, hoping they'd resolve it between themselves. They didn't. Couldn't.
"You two," Orionrah growled, snagging each of the so called 'emissaries' by their respective ears and hauled them towards the exit "Will wait outside. If I see so much as a pink nose poked in here before I call you back, I'll personally run both of you out of the warren and off the island, understand?"
They both nodded vigorously and scampered off.
The room was blessedly quiet when Orionrah retook his place at the center.
"Why don't we just make them both leave?" Evenswift asked after a moment "That'd solve a lot of problems, I think."
"We can't just kick out Frith's emissary!" Ratser spluttered "Are you crazy?"
"Well, what if neither of them are Frith's emissary?" She suggested.
A groan rose up from all present.
"For the moment, let's assume one of them is," Orionrah sighed "Which one is it?"
There was a drawn out silence.
Orionrah rolled his eyes and shook his head "Paws up for lop-ears."
Everyone save Tufts raised their paws. The young buck look like he was about to burst.
"Tufts?"
"Well I don't see HOW it could be him!" He all but shouted "The chipmunk was here first and he brought the silflay and the chicks and the acorns and... and..." Tufts ears went down "It's him, I know it is."
"Anyone want to change their vote?"
Summervoice glanced back and forth, then nodded her head.
"Orionrah?" Ratser asked "What about you?"
Orionrah gave Tufts a quick, apologetic look "I think it's the lop-eared rabbit."
Tufts sighed and sat down.
"So can I chase the stripe rat off?" Evenswift asked.
"No."
"Can I poison him?"
"Evenswift!"
"What?"

Convocation
211 words

Anaba always knew she'd take a mate to carry on her family line, but she never really looked forwards to the ceremony and never anticipated taking any of the males in the flock as her mate. So it was rather more blind luck than any deeper reasoning that she chose Eknath as her second. He was healthy and strong as any other bird and fairly quiet, so Anaba thought she wouldn't have any problems with him. But a few weeks after taking him as a mate, Anaba had begun to regret it. He opposed her at every turn, undermined her every decsion, bright sun above he had opinions on everything! A month in, she was this close to just slicing his throat open. Only the last threads of her self restraint kept her from snapping. In a last ditch attempt, Anaba swallowed as much of her pride as she could and started listening to Eknath's suggestions and opinions. To her great surprise she found he actually had several good ideas and once she started paying attemtion to what he thought, he became much less antagonistic. Eventually, after settling their differences, they eventually grew close.
Anaba would never admit it and neither would Eknath, but they do actually care about each other.

WAR
Festival
Main prompt 5
505 words
"Well, gotta say I'm glad that's over," Orionrah admitted as he and Ratser ambled through the forest, pulling a cabbage leaf full of berries behind them.
"No kidding," Ratser agreed with a huffy laugh "Though we did get some acorns out of it."
Orionrah winced "And a few stubbed toes."
"True," Ratser rolled his eyes "I let Evenswift deal with those. It's nice though to get on with the rest of the celebrations."
"Mm-hmm, hey where's your flower crown?"
Ratser snorted "Like I'd be caught dead parading around with that piece of hraka on my head?"
"Where'd it go?"
"I ate it."
"You ate Tufts hard work?"
Ratser rolled his eyes "He used mine as practice for the ones he made you."
Orionrah paused to touch the crown Tufts had made him "I think he did a good job."
"Whatever, I never liked the flowery part of the festival. Flowers are good for food, not good for wearing."
"What part do you like then? Wait, let me guess," Orion's brow furrowed thoughtfully "The food."
"Very funny. I actually like the recounting of the First Coming of the Sun."
"Oh sure, like you're sentimental."
"It's the part where everyone has to shut up and listen to me talk," Ratser stopped to rearrange the berries on the cabbage leaf "How'd we end up with this many blackberries anyway?"
"Oh, it was a sort of a thank you from the squirrels for the acorns."
"Hm, you'd think they'd just eat it all themselves, greedy tree mice."
"You can't really call them greedy when they're sharing with us Ratser."
"Maybe I shouldn't, but I can."
Orionrah supposed he couldn't argue with that.
They walked for a few more minutes, exchanging mindless conversation before making it back to the warren where Tuft's was basically doing back flips around the clearing.
"Well at least one of us is in the Festival spirit," Orion remarked as the young buck darted over to them and scooped up a pawful of berries.
"Hey now, greedy guts, those are for the feast," Ratser nipped Tufts lightly on the ear "Don't spoil your appetite."
"I won't!" Tufts protested, snagging another berry and promptly shoving it into his mouth "I"m really hungry! I've barely eaten anything all day, Ratser!"
"Well, then you can wait a bit long then, can't you?"
"But black berries are my favorites!" Tufts danced around them, trying to snatch another pawful, but Ratser shoved him hard on his shoulder and sent him tumbling down. The younger buck blinked, then tilted his head.
"What happened to your flower crown, Ratser?"
"Oh," Ratser paused, glancing at Orionrah, who only shook his head with a disapproving look "I uh, lost it."
"I'll make you a new one!"
"No, you really don't-"
"Good idea!" Orionrah cut Ratser off "Why don't you go do that right now? Use the biggest, brightest flowers too."
"Okie-doke!" Tufts raced off.
"Was that really necessary?" Ratser grumbled.
"It was, I assure you. Don't want the rest of the warren thinking our head healer isn't in the Festival spirit!"

Mountains
Describe or draw how your Medicine cat came into contact with Starclan and how they feel about their new duty. Did they give up other duties to join the clan? Do they regret it?


583 words
Eira took a slow cautious breath and slowly crept out of the bush. For three days she couldn't shake the sense of being watched and one evening when she'd been hunting, she'd heard pawsteps running through the dry dead leaves behind her. That's when she'd bolted. Ran half senseless with fear until she'd dropped from exhaustion from beneath the bush. She'd stayed there for the rest of that day and the night.
But the sensation had eased off and she hadn't heard anything for several hours now, so it was probably safe.
Cautiously Eira took several steps away from her hiding place, ready to return at a second's notice. When nothing lunged for her throat, she relaxed and set off at a brisk pace.
She hadn't been walking a minute when a red shadow with starry green eyes came plummeting from the canopy to land with a loud crunch in front of her.
He offered her a wide alluring smile and she was too dumbstruck to even breathe properly.
"Eira!" He said her name like she was an old friend and he was impossibly pleased to see her once again "You're a difficult cat to find, did ya know that?"
"I...I..." Eira felt a bubble of anger rise up "Who are you!?"
What gave him the right to go dropping out of trees like that?
"Starbite," he continued to beam at her, despite her tone of voice, but he went serious all of a sudden "We need you."
"What? Who?" she glanced around, expecting to see an army of green eyed, grinning cats to descend on her.
"Darkclan."
She paused, then laughed "Darkclan? That's an old myth. Doesn't exist."
"Didn't," Starbite corrected "I'm bringing it back."
She gave him an incredulous look, how was he going to bring it back. Was he going to resurrect the ghosts of long gone cats?
That smile came back "Let me show you, Willowglade."
"My name isn't-"
"I know, I know," He laughed "Eira. But if you really want to know what's going on, come with me. I'll show you."
"Yeah right."
"Eira," he was talking again before she'd even finished "We need you. We need a healer."
"How do you know any of this?"
"They told me... If you'd let me show you, it be so much easier."
She didn't answer.
"You want this," he pressed "I know you do. You feel useless and aimless out here by yourself, you have no purpose but you desperately want one."
She just stared at him.
----
The cave looked like a hungry mouth ready to swallow her down, but Eira had followed Starbite this far, she supposed it wouldn't hurt to follow him a bit further.
The cave wasn't deep, thank heavens, and the stream they'd followed in spread out into a shallow lake that reflected the moonlight.
"Now what?" She asked and regretted it right away, as the empty space took her voice and amplified it tenfold.
"Just wait," Starbite's smile had gone from blazing to small and secret.
She looked around the cavern, then up at the hole in the ceiling. The crescent moon was just beginning to rise.
When it had reached the center of the hole, Eira felt her hackles raise.
"Eira," someone said her name and it wasn't Starbite.
She looked down from the moon and gasped as she realized she was surrounded. By pale cats who were little more than mist and stars.
"Welcome," one of them said, stepping closer "Healer."

Mountains
242 words
Describe your leader / medicine cat’s relationship

Willowglade and Starbite hardly see eye to eye on anything. Starbite is rash and reckless, charming and charismatic while Willowglade is paranoid, cautious, nervous. They clash often, over many things, anything from when the apprentices should go to sleep, to the length of a patrol, to how often cats should come in to be check by Willowglade. Willowglade wants everyone to be healthy and safe and Starbite keeps pushing and pushing, trying to expand Darkclan as quickly as possible
But they make it work. Sort of. Starbite frustrates Willowglade and he tends to rail ride her into agreeing with whatever he wants to do. She is often intimidated by him, but through, rather divine intervention, Starbite will listen to her if she insists on it.
It isn't all too terrible, Starbite trusts her without any reservations and believes in her far more than she does. In fact, she's one of the only cats he feels really comfortable calling a friend or confiding any of his problems with and she's one of the only cats who really is capable of peering beneath his smiling charismatic mask at any time she pleases. She can see through any of his lies without even trying.
So, its not the most comfortable or stable relationship, but it works out between the two of them and it works for the rest of the clan. They don't undermine each other's authority and support each other, it's not so bad.

mountains

258 words

"Eira!"
Eira didn't know why Starbite was shouting. She was right there as were the rest of the shifty bunch he claimed were the humble rebeginnings of the glorious Darkclan.
"You came here to us-"
More like Starbite had hunted her down and dragged her to that cave.
"In our hour of need-"
Okay they had needed a healer, but not desperatly, no one had been dying.
"Now, you have chosen to become one of us-"
Also technically true, but that was only because of... well because of what had happened in the cave. She still wasn't entirely certain that she believed what she had seen there and she definitly wasn't prepared to do it on a regular baisis.
"And you have agreed to take on a new name-"
She had. She had felt extrememly out of place with a name like Eira whioe everyone else had a name like Starbite.
"And after careful consideration-"
He stared throwing out names as soon as she'd agreed, with wild abandon and little regard for Eira's input. Finally they had agreed.
"She will now be known as Willowglade and she is now the official healer of Darkclan. She will be treated with all the respect that is due her."
Eira, now Willowglade, smiled as the cats around her cheered. Starbite had spoken with a sort of authority that had given her a bit of hope. This might jusg all work out.

Rise
Breeding entry for Morningblaze and Ashmask
623 words
It was quiet. Peaceful.
Twilight always was here at this season, between the passing of summer towards autumn.
Morningblaze took a deep breath of the still sweet warm air and settled down onto the stone. For the entire day the rock had been soaking up sunlight and now it was like a warm bed.
She closed her eyes and focused on listening. She could always hear him coming, no matter how quiet he was.
Not that he wasn't good, but over time she'd become attuned to the way he moved and knew how to pick his presence out from the rest of the forest noise.
Ashmask was quiet in more than one way though much like Morningblaze herself and while some cats would say they should be friends based on that factor, usually two quiet cats was a recipe for an uncomfortable silence. And it had been at first, uncomfortable quiet and awkward conversations, but there had been a pull and eventually they hit their stride together.
She could hear him approaching now, like a gentle breeze weaving his way down from the forest, through the tall grass like he was a field mouse, until he drifted up on to the rock and stood beside her.
For a moment they didn't speak as they both watched the sun sinking down beyond the horizon, watched at the gold soaked sky turned a deep red then finally dimmed into a rich blue and the stars began to come to life.
He sat as the ribbons of night unfurled above them, curling close to her side.
"I've missed you," he murmured softly, too soft to endanger the fragile quiet.
She hummed and leaned her head against his should "And I've missed you."
"You've been so busy."
It was a statement as well as a question.
"I have," she replied and it was an acknowledgement and an apology. It was also a bit of a lie. She been avoiding him, putting off this meeting by nearly a week as she tried to settle with her newfound situation.
"What have you been doing?"
She closed her eyes, wondering how to arrange her words.
"Many things, dearest, but mainly thinking."
He pulled away from her, but only so he could look into her eyes "Thinking about what?"
"Us, our relationship, our future and all the variations."
"Why?"
She crossed then uncrossed her front paws and tilted her ears back marginally "One of the variables has... changed and it affects... everything."
"Everything?" his voice was still quiet, but now it was strained, nervous.
"Yes," she replied simply, then took a deep breath "I'm going to have kits."
Ashmask went very still and sucked in a sharp breath "Mine?"
It was a fair question, but still, Morningblaze frowned.
"I'm sorry," he said quickly, nuzzling his nose against her cheek "You just... surprised me."
She sighed, enjoying his affection for a second.
"We have decisions to talk about, Ashmask," she said.
"I know...I...I'm just excited I supposed."
She smiled "I am too. But I am worried."
"About what? Wildeyes and your clan are kind, they won't mind that our children are crossclan."
"You don't mind that I stay with Songclan?"
"No, of course not, it's your home," he reassured her "You feel safe here. When our kits are old enough they can choose between Songclan and Thornclan but I would never ask you to do that."
Morningblaze let out a long sigh of relief "That lifts a great deal of worry from my heart."
"But, I do want to be there and I want to help name them."
"Of course," she laughed gently "I want you to be by my side as much as you can possibly be."
"I will," he promised.

Mountains
233 words

Featherwatcher stood in the center of the ring of great ancient stones. How she had gotten there, she did not know, had she come from anywhere else or had she always been here? She couldn't recall a place aside from here.
Maybe this was a dream and when she woke up this strange place would dissapate like a fog and her life would come rushing back in a reassuring flood.
But as she stared at the orange tom with green eyes that burned like the heart of a wildfire, all Featherwatcher got was the sense that whatever was happening had been inevitable.
Whether she liked it or not she was here now and unless this flaming being decided otherwise.
"Hey, wanna join a clan?" He asked "Uhh, I mean for the moment the clan would be you and me and the gal I found under a bush because the dead cats in the cave told me about her, but hey we have to start somewhere right?"
Words. Speak. Answer him.
Featherwatcher took a deep breath and the words rose up and tore themselves out of her mouth.
"Sure."
"Awesome," he came winding down the stone. He was an endless river of cat and fire, a hundred thousands legs descending on her.
Then he was there all normal and whatnot, like he hadn't been cascading down on her.
"Cool, so, you're a warrior now."
